Canary gates in Thornquist CD: your plugin must pass error-rate, latency, and saturation checks at 1%, 10%, and 50% traffic before full rollout. Any gate failure auto-rolls back; no manual overrides for external plugins. Gate evaluation only runs on signed plugin builds. Register your build signature first. Sign builds with the deploy key issued below.

signing key of bahaf-bagaf = bky19_uiUxDExuKwEKEZfEG19

The constraint model mixes hard rules (room capacity, teacher availability) with weighted soft preferences (consecutive periods, lunch spacing), and the solver core at Pennywhistle Labs uses a custom annealing schedule that is easy to break subtly. New contractors should also review the regression suite conventions, since a passing build does not guarantee timetable quality. The architecture overview, solver tuning guide, and test playbook are collected here.

operations page: https://confluence.lumicsys.internal/projects/display/projects/display

## Break-Glass: PixHoard Image Cache

New folks: if the PixHoard image cache leaks memory and OOMs the Renner nodes, don't wait for approvals. Restart via the break-glass account, file an incident, and notify the cache owner. Access is audited. The break-glass account unlocks with the recovery passphrase below.

recovery phrase for kagaf-yajof: fraax-quenwyn-lamion

Hi team,

Before I hand off the 3.2 release, please note the humidity sensor drift reported on Verdana controllers in the Elmbrook trial site. Drift exceeds 4% after roughly ten days of continuous operation; firmware 3.2.1 adds an automatic recalibration cycle every 72 hours. Support should advise growers to install 3.2.1 and trigger a manual recalibration once. The hotfix bundle must be verified before distribution, so I'm including the signing key used for the 3.2.1 packages below.

release key, fahof-yagap: bky3_m5d

INTERNAL MEMO — Finance Team Only

Re: Term Sheet from Caldrey Systems

Caldrey's revised term sheet arrived Tuesday. Key points: a three-year supply commitment, volume rebates tiered at 8% and 12%, and an exclusivity clause covering the Velmora product line. Lena Harwick has flagged the exclusivity language as potentially restrictive given our pipeline with other partners. Please model cash impact under both tiers before Friday's review. Our position going into negotiations is noted below.

board note of kahag-baguf: The finance team signed off on a budget of $419.2 million for Project Gorvan.